Betta is also referred being the Siamese fighter fish. It's native to Southeast Asia, including Cambodia, Laos, Myanmar, Thailand and Vietnam. It is a tropical fish that prefers an aquarium made of freshwater and a top-quality gravel substrate. It is recognized for its colorful colors. It is a great pet for beginners.

Bettas are indigenous to shallow, watery habitats throughout Southeast Asia. They are therefore adapted for living in small volumes of water that is low in oxygen. Bettas have evolved to survive in these conditions by developing an organ known as labyrinths, which allow them to breathe by removing themselves from the water's surface. Their diet is based around insects and their larvae.
